  • Welcome back to SALVAGED by k. Scott! In this video, I dive into a massive makeover of a Mid Century Modern Style Dresser, turning it into a sleek and high-end masterpiece with a unique crocodile texture design. Join me as I share the process, techniques, and the products used to achieve this transformation.
